Bug#945416: libb-cow-perl: fails to build (test failures) on some architectures

gregor herrmann gregoa at debian.org
Sun Nov 24 15:25:15 GMT 2019


Source: libb-cow-perl
Version: 0.001-2
Severity: serious
Tags: upstream ftbfs
Justification: fails to build from source (but built successfully in the past)

-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

As seen on https://buildd.debian.org/status/logs.php?pkg=libb-cow-perl&ver=0.001-2
libb-cow-perl has failures in the test suite on various
architectures.

The error is:

#   Failed test 'hash key a cowrefcnt is 0'
#   at t/01-basic.t line 56.
#          got: '1'
#     expected: '0'
SV = PV(0x2aa3deb4de0) at 0x2aa3ded7d80
  REFCNT = 2
  FLAGS = (POK,IsCOW,pPOK)
  PV = 0x2aa3e12ded0 "a"
  CUR = 1
  LEN = 0

#   Failed test 'hash key c cowrefcnt is 0'
#   at t/01-basic.t line 56.
#          got: '1'
#     expected: '0'
SV = PV(0x2aa3e63ff30) at 0x2aa3e6387f0
  REFCNT = 2
  FLAGS = (POK,IsCOW,pPOK)
  PV = 0x2aa3e63a020 "c"
  CUR = 1
  LEN = 0
# Looks like you failed 2 tests of 23.
t/01-basic.t ........... 
ok 1 - can cow with Perl 5.030000
ok 2 - !is_cow(undef)
ok 3 - is_cow('abcdef')
ok 4 - cowrefcnt is set to 1
ok 5 - is_cow('abcdef')
ok 6 - cowrefcnt for b is set to 2
ok 7 - cowrefcnt for str is set to 2
ok 8 - cowrefcnt_max: might need to adjust...
ok 9 - b is_cow
ok 10 - c !is_cow
ok 11 - cowrefcnt on uncowed SvPV
ok 12
ok 13
ok 14
ok 15
ok 16
ok 17
ok 18 - cowrefcnt decrease to 100
ok 19 - cowrefcnt decrease to 100
ok 20 - key a is cowed
not ok 21 - hash key a cowrefcnt is 0
ok 22 - key c is cowed
not ok 23 - hash key c cowrefcnt is 0
1..23
Dubious, test returned 2 (wstat 512, 0x200)
Failed 2/23 subtests 

Test Summary Report
- -------------------
t/01-basic.t         (Wstat: 512 Tests: 23 Failed: 2)
  Failed tests:  21, 23
  Non-zero exit status: 2
Files=3, Tests=25,  1 wallclock secs ( 0.02 usr  0.00 sys +  0.20 cusr  0.01 csys =  0.23 CPU)
Result: FAIL


Cheers,
gregor

-----BEGIN PGP SIGNATURE-----

iQKTBAEBCgB9FiEE0eExbpOnYKgQTYX6uzpoAYZJqgYFAl3aoNtfFIAAAAAALgAo
aXNzdWVyLWZwckBub3RhdGlvbnMub3BlbnBncC5maWZ0aGhvcnNlbWFuLm5ldEQx
RTEzMTZFOTNBNzYwQTgxMDREODVGQUJCM0E2ODAxODY0OUFBMDYACgkQuzpoAYZJ
qgatvQ//VdHzAs1ODvDNFOuBmOIjl4CSxHwXaXbU8ZP96ROBl/xVCGcemjV4bkjb
tSxlb3UJdvDuGDQPHM7q167ZmYv1ljFXFLELhq5J2Ual/qwQK/yZo/qjH+so8uvU
bWuFB1QD4cHDCbDYSD99UZpHvc1fn5BeB4yVaJ6iccI0R4ZwPJvOLOPqvMZIiPrz
+x0NBsg2jpASDy21I4sQnGVJkjR+IBqschaeIriftYRq4a8JriSp6xKke4O3iUVs
MlVsRQU7kTL6oBxo5zyInq4uaIRlaDf9wiYblSbS8x1Yy5i19zN2x9DjKam4CDVH
+L9wMJJPAvnIWulsyjciVsd8iraQaq39hImqWJ6LbE6cu8qPuoT43qInAUp2MF1F
hCKnazMPxxauQZUBDlt8tBtCvC2st5CqoZROPdGijru90OIVBHU+gIPDQkrlqeiZ
MsAXTK+x8AIzaAlhVp/+JEvX3kh7nQHqUoYeWHGhiMG8MTrIFsOGnhePEVadTo+N
4iVKK4im0CfUxoq1sC7ojjWubelCrxNWwEWz3rt+b8iEbsYnwCe85YO61AyQZhtq
kYS4mCGjpVJ1kRUgQpoQL7yVMu8m5+mEWsTk7+LRr4/7gglldOQ+OMWHnPgKPUve
Qr5cqT+FYbptTvQ41VSbAQAgYZzVfQZqEGt3LCN1eEtJJUM6yfk=
=v/Ew
-----END PGP SIGNATURE-----



More information about the pkg-perl-maintainers mailing list